Abstract

The utility model relates to the technical field of cleaning of drainage equipment, and discloses a water supply and drainage equipment cleaning machine, which comprises a column body; further comprises: the cylinders are fixedly arranged on two sides of the cylinder and distributed in an annular mode, the telescopic ends of the cylinders are provided with mounting frames, and wheels are arranged on the mounting frames; the rotating frames are rotatably arranged in the middle of the column body and are symmetrically arranged, and the rotating frames are connected with driving components and are used for driving the rotating frames to rotate; the adjustable components are arranged on the outer wall of the rotating frame and distributed in an annular shape, and are connected with the cleaning component; according to the utility model, the cleaning component can be suitable for cleaning the inner walls of the water supply and drainage pipelines with different diameters through the arranged adjustable component, the cleaning agent is sprayed to the inner walls of the water supply and drainage pipelines through the spray head, the cleaning component is used for cleaning the inner walls of the water supply and drainage pipelines through high-speed rotation, the inner walls of the water supply and drainage pipelines can be effectively cleaned through the device, and the cleaning device is not limited by the length, the diameter and the like of the water supply and drainage pipelines, so that the cleaning device has a good practical effect.

Water supply and drainage equipment cleaning machine
Technical Field
The utility model relates to the technical field of cleaning of drainage equipment, in particular to a water supply and drainage equipment cleaning machine.
Background
The water supply and drainage generally refers to a municipal water supply system and a drainage system (municipal water supply and drainage and building water supply and drainage), and is called water supply and drainage for short; the sewage well is an accessory structure of a municipal road construction, building district emission, urban greening, descending emission and the like, and a rain and sewage emission pipeline is a novel necessary facility which is convenient for sewage discharge, regular inspection, maintenance and dredging of the pipeline of a drainage pipeline network, preventing pipeline blockage, improving the joint of the pipeline and the well and preventing leakage of the well body, and ensuring that shallow groundwater is not polluted.
When washing water supply and drainage pipeline, when wasing water supply and drainage pipeline outside, still need wash water supply and drainage pipeline inner wall, however current cleaning machine is mostly inconvenient to wash the pipeline inner wall, and because water supply and drainage pipeline is longer, the cleaning element of cleaning machine is inconvenient to stretch into in the drainage pipeline completely and washs the inner wall, consequently needs to improve.

Detailed Description
The technical scheme of the patent is further described in detail below with reference to the specific embodiments.
Examples
Referring to fig. 1 to 4, a cleaning machine for water supply and drainage equipment comprises a column 1; further comprises:
the cylinders 2 are fixedly arranged on two sides of the column body 1 and are annularly distributed, the telescopic ends of the cylinders 2 are provided with mounting frames 3, the mounting frames 3 are provided with wheels 4, and the mounting frames 3 are provided with driving motors for driving the wheels 4 to rotate;
the rotating frames 5 are rotatably arranged in the middle of the column body 1 and are symmetrically arranged, and the rotating frames 5 are connected with driving components and are used for driving the rotating frames 5 to rotate;
the adjustable components are arranged on the outer wall of the rotating frame 5 in an annular distribution, and are connected with the cleaning component.
The wheel 4 through setting up makes this device can remove in water supply and drainage pipeline, and makes clean part can be applicable to the washing of water supply and drainage pipeline inner wall of different diameters through the adjustable part of setting up, and clean part washs water supply and drainage pipeline inner wall through high-speed rotation, can carry out effectual washing to water supply and drainage pipeline inner wall through this device, and does not receive the restriction such as water supply and drainage pipeline length, diameter, and the practical effect is preferred.
The cleaning component comprises a support 11, a rotating shaft 12 is rotatably arranged on the support 11, a rotating column 13 is arranged on the rotating shaft 12, a brush 15 is arranged on the outer wall of the rotating column 13, a first motor 14 for driving the rotating shaft 12 to rotate is arranged in the support 11, the brush 15 rotates around the column 1 and rotates at a high speed under the action of the first motor 14, and therefore the inner wall of a water supply and drainage pipeline can be washed.
The infusion tube 21 is installed in the column 1 in a penetrating way, one end of the infusion tube 21 is provided with a liquid spraying disc 22, the surface of the liquid spraying disc 22 is provided with spray heads 23 which are regularly arranged, one end of the infusion tube 21 far away from the liquid spraying disc 22 is provided with a connector 24 for connecting a water pipe, the infusion tube 21 is connected with the water pipe through the connector 24, and then the cleaning agent can be continuously supplied to the liquid spraying disc 22.
The adjustable part is including installing the sleeve 6 that is annular distribution at rotating turret 5 outer wall, has offered smooth chamber 7 in the sleeve 6, and smooth chamber 7 is close to rotating turret 5 one end and is provided with spring 8, and smooth chamber 7 one end and slide 9 fixed connection are kept away from to spring 8, slide 9 and smooth chamber 7 sliding connection, slide 9 passes through slide bar 10 and support 11 fixed connection, can make clean part attached always with water supply and drainage pipeline inner wall through the spring 8 that sets up, and then makes this device not receive the restriction of water supply and drainage pipeline diameter for clean part can wash the water supply and drainage pipeline inner wall of different diameters.
The driving part comprises a rotating ring 16 rotatably arranged in the middle of the column body 1, the rotating ring 16 is fixedly connected with the sleeve 6 through a connecting frame 17 which is distributed in an annular mode, gear rings 18 are arranged on two sides of the column body 1, a second motor 20 is arranged on two sides of the column body 1, and a gear 19 meshed with the gear rings 18 is fixedly arranged on an output shaft of the second motor 20.
The working principle is that the infusion tube 21 is connected with the water pipe through the connector 24, so that the cleaning agent can be continuously supplied to the liquid spraying disc 22, then the device is placed into the water supply and drainage pipeline, the plurality of air cylinders 2 are simultaneously extended, the wheels 4 are abutted against the inner wall of the water supply and drainage pipeline, the wheels 4 are driven to rotate through the driving motor, and the device can be further enabled to move in the water supply and drainage pipeline; under the action of the adjustable component, the spring 8 is in a compressed state, and then the sliding plate 9 is propped by the spring 8 of the spring 8, and then the cleaning component is propped against the inner wall of the water supply and drainage pipeline by the sliding rod 10.
The cleaning agent is conveyed into the liquid spraying disc 22 through the liquid conveying pipe 21 and sprayed onto the inner wall of the water supply and drainage pipeline through the spray head 23, the device moves on the inner wall of the water supply and drainage pipeline under the action of the wheels 4, in the process, the second motor 20 drives the gear 19 connected with the second motor to rotate, then drives the gear ring 18 to rotate, drives the rotating ring 16 to rotate, namely drives the sleeve 6 to rotate through the connecting frame 17, namely drives the cleaning part to rotate, thereby realizing the rotary cleaning of the inner wall of the water supply and drainage pipeline, ensuring better cleaning effect, effectively cleaning the inner wall of the water supply and drainage pipeline through the device, avoiding the limitation of the length, the diameter and the like of the water supply and drainage pipeline, and having better practical effect.
